GHOULISH PUNCH



Ghoulish Punch image

See smiles all around when serve this Ghoulish Punch at the Halloween party. There's something about this Ghoulish Punch that brings gleeful delight to the little monsters at Halloween parties-not sure why, but it does!

Provided by My Food and Family

Categories     Halloween Recipes

Time 15m

Yield Makes 6 servings, about 1-1/2 cups each.

Number Of Ingredients 8

2 cups boiling water
1 pkg. (8-serving size) JELL-O Lime Flavor Gelatin
2 cups cold orange juice
1 bottle (1 liter) seltzer, chilled
ice cubes
1 pt. (2 cups) orange sherbet, slightly softened
1 orange, thinly sliced
1 lime, thinly sliced

Steps:

  • Stir boiling water into dry gelatin in large bowl at least 2 minutes until completely dissolved. Stir in juice. Cool to room temperature.
  • Pour into punch bowl just before serving. Add seltzer and ice; stir.
  • Add scoops of sherbet and fruit slices.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 170, Fat 1 g, SaturatedFat 0.5 g, TransFat 0 g, Cholesterol 0 mg, Sodium 90 mg, Carbohydrate 40 g, Fiber 2 g, Sugar 33 g, Protein 3 g

GREEN PUNCH



Green Punch image

Provided by Trisha Yearwood

Categories     beverage

Time 5m

Yield 1 gallon

Number Of Ingredients 5

Two .13-ounce packets unsweetened lemon-lime drink mix, such as Kool-Aid
2 cups sugar
One 46-ounce can pineapple juice
12 ounces frozen lemonade concentrate, thawed
32 ounces ginger ale

Steps:

  • Put 2 quarts water in a 1 gallon container. Add the drink mix and sugar and stir until the sugar is dissolved. Add the pineapple juice and lemonade concentrate and stir well. Just before serving, add the ginger ale.

CLASSIC GOULASH



Classic Goulash image

Easy recipe for making a classic goulash. Can also be done in a slow cooker. Inspired by Paula Deen's Bobby's Goulash.

Provided by pathunt

Categories     Soups, Stews and Chili Recipes     Stews     Goulash Recipes

Time 1h20m

Yield 8

Number Of Ingredients 11

2 pounds lean ground beef
2 large yellow onions, chopped
3 cloves garlic, chopped
3 cups water
2 (15 ounce) cans tomato sauce
2 (14.5 ounce) cans diced tomatoes
3 tablespoons soy sauce
2 tablespoons dried Italian herb seasoning
3 bay leaves
1 tablespoon seasoned salt, or to taste
2 cups uncooked elbow macaroni

Steps:

  • Cook and stir the ground beef in a large Dutch oven over medium-high heat, breaking the meat up as it cooks, until the meat is no longer pink and has started to brown, about 10 minutes. Skim off excess fat, and stir in the onions and garlic. Cook and stir the meat mixture until the onions are translucent, about 10 more minutes.
  • Stir water, tomato sauce, diced tomatoes, soy sauce, Italian seasoning, bay leaves, and seasoned salt into the meat mixture and bring to a boil over medium heat. Reduce heat to low, cover, and simmer 20 minutes, stirring occasionally.
  • Stir macaroni into the mixture, cover, and simmer over low heat until the pasta is tender, about 25 minutes, stirring occasionally. Remove from heat, discard bay leaves, and serve.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 385.5 calories, Carbohydrate 34.1 g, Cholesterol 74.3 mg, Fat 14.6 g, Fiber 4.4 g, Protein 28.2 g, SaturatedFat 5.6 g, Sodium 1466.1 mg, Sugar 9.1 g

GHOUL PUNCH



Ghoul Punch image

I make this Halloween punch recipe for my son's birthday party every year. It's always a hit with the kids-they just love it-and there's never any left! -Katheryn Sipos, Canon City, Colorado

Provided by Taste of Home

Time 10m

Yield 32 servings (6 quarts).

Number Of Ingredients 5

1 vinyl glove
1 gallon tropical fruit punch, chilled
2 liters lemon-lime soda, chilled
1 quart raspberry sherbet
Ice cubes

Steps:

  • Fill glove with water; tie or seal and freeze for at least 4 hours. In a 7-qt. punch bowl, combine punch and soda. Add sherbet and ice cubes. Remove glove from hand-shaped ice; add to punch. Serve immediately.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 85 calories, Fat 0 fat (0 saturated fat), Cholesterol 0 cholesterol, Sodium 67mg sodium, Carbohydrate 20g carbohydrate (18g sugars, Fiber 0 fiber), Protein 0 protein.

GRUESOME GREEN GOBLIN PUNCH - FUN FOR HALLOWEEN!



Gruesome Green Goblin Punch - Fun for Halloween! image

This is a great recipe for Halloween or a kids party. It is really simple to put together & looks fab. Time to make doesn't include time to set.

Provided by Um Safia

Categories     Punch Beverage

Time 10m

Yield 14-16 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 7

6 cups chilled apple juice
6 cups chilled ginger ale
4 cups prepared green Jell-O
corn syrup
colored sugar crystals (orange, black & red work well)
gummy worms
kiwi, slices (optional)

Steps:

  • Starting with your cups or glasses, dip the rims onto a plate covered in a little corn syrup. Once dipped in the syrup, let excess drip off & dip into a bowl of coloured sugar crystals (these are easy to make at home - take a zip loc style bag, place a few tbsp of granulated sugar & a couple of drops of food colouring into the bag. Shake & rub the bag until the colour is evenly distributed - use more colouring for a stronger coloured sugar).
  • Place the sugar rimmed cups / glasses on some parchment paper & place in upside down in the fridfe to set.
  • Carfelly chop or mash your jello until you have smallish sized chunks.
  • Mix your punch together. You can sugar the rim of the punch bowl using the above method but paintig the syrup on with an artists paintbrush!
  • Add the jello to the punch & throw in a few gummy worms.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 85.5, Fat 0.1, Sodium 10.5, Carbohydrate 21.6, Fiber 0.1, Sugar 20.7, Protein 0.1
